enzymology , a 3-oxoadipyl-CoA thiolase (EC number|2.3.1.174) is anenzyme that catalyzes thechemical reaction :succinyl-CoA + acetyl-CoA CoA + 3-oxoadipyl-CoA
Thus, the two substrates of this enzyme are
succinyl-CoA andacetyl-CoA , whereas its two products are CoA and3-oxoadipyl-CoA .This enzyme belongs to the family of
transferase s, specifically thoseacyltransferase s transferring groups other than aminoacyl groups. The systematic name of this enzyme class is succinyl-CoA:acetyl-CoA C-succinyltransferase. This enzyme participates inbenzoate degradation via hydroxylation .References
